M. K. MacVean is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Atmospheric Science and Computational Mechanics. According to data from OpenAlex, M. K. MacVean has authored 23 papers receiving a total of 2.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 14 papers in Atmospheric Science and 10 papers in Computational Mechanics. Recurrent topics in M. K. MacVean’s work include Meteorological Phenomena and Simulations (11 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Turbulent Flows (7 papers) and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(7 papers). M. K. MacVean is often cited by papers focused on Meteorological Phenomena and Simulations (11 papers), Fluid Dynamics and Turbulent Flows (7 papers) and Atmospheric aerosols and clouds (7 papers). M. K. MacVean coll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Germany. M. K. MacVean's co-authors include Adrian Lock, B. P. Leonard, Andreas Chlond, D. C. Lewellen and Björn Stevens and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Climate, Geophysical Research Letters and Journal of the Atmospheric Sciences.
